Saunas And Steam Baths Many local gyms now offer saunas (a hot dry room) or steam baths (hot and steamy) to help eliminate impurities through sweating. However, don't overdo it. Start with a five-minute sauna or steam and do not ever spend more than 20 minutes in there or you could feel very dizzy and unwell. Resist the temptation to keep throwing extra water on a sauna's coals to increase the heat. Those people with high blood pressure, heart disease, asthma or epilepsy should avoid saunas or steam baths, as they could exacerbate your condition. Some people use a spatula to scrape off the sweat and released toxins. Alternatively, you can have a good rub-down with a loofah or brush in the shower afterwards to slough off any dead skin cells as well as waste products.
